Output f8d9a6f59a3b3793861918fc2bfa28a7f8cb73209870e1cd5ba91319c53ac4af:0

value
354805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81da610d844690c381ef78f73b41e8eb34033a53 OP_EQUAL
address
3DXchY5SWNiEhnrniBQ84Q7SfeVn1yskWU
transaction
f8d9a6f59a3b3793861918fc2bfa28a7f8cb73209870e1cd5ba91319c53ac4af
confirmations
121544
spent
true